Vincentre: A Journey through Van Gogh's Nuenen
Vincentre presents an in-depth view of Vincent Van Gogh's life in Nuenen, where he created numerous works in the late 19th century.
Founded in 2010, the museum showcases both indoor and outdoor exhibits highlighting Van Gogh's art and the landscapes that inspired him. The unique architecture harmonizes with the surrounding nature, enhancing the cultural experience of visitors.
